17 In its previous order, the Court reiterated that plaintiff’s failure to pay the $400.00 filing 18 fee by January 18, 2023, would result in dismissal of the above-captioned action without 19 prejudice (see Dkt. No. 12; see also Dkt. No. 5). It is now January 19, 2023, and plaintiff has 20 still not paid. Accordingly, this action is DISMISSED without prejudice.
21 Plaintiff’s motions for reconsideration of the orders denying him leave to proceed in 22 forma pauperis and denying his motion to appoint counsel are DENIED. Our court of appeals 23 has held that “[m]otions for reconsideration may properly be denied where the motion fails to 24 state new law or facts.” In re Agric. Rsch. & Tech. Grp., Inc., 916 F.2d 528, 542 (9th Cir. 25 1990). It has also held that leave to proceed in forma pauperis may be denied at the outset if it 26 appears on the face of the complaint that the action is frivolous, and that appointment of 27 counsel for indigent civil litigants is limited to exceptional circumstances. Tripati v. First Nat. 1 Cir. 1980). Plaintiff offers no new law or facts to justify reconsideration. Moreover, the Court 2 remains convinced that this action is frivolous and that there are no exceptional circumstances 3 here. See Wilborn v. Escalderon, 789 F.2d 1328, 1331 (9th Cir. 1986).
4 For the foregoing reasons, this action is DISMISSED without prejudice. Plaintiff is 5 advised that he may appeal this matter to the Court of Appeals for the Ninth Circuit within 6 sixty days of the entry of judgment. Fed. R. App. P. 4(a)(1)(B).
